2021 NAD to BRL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2021

During 2021, the NAD to BRL ex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on November 2, valuing the pair at 0.3950.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 14, dropping to 0.3424.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0526 BRL.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.3553 to the December average rate of 0.3556, the exchange rate registered a net change of 0.08%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2021 high of 0.3950 was up 10.30% compared to the 2020 peak of 0.3581,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 0.3710, compared to 0.3593 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the first half (Jan–Jun) by a margin of 0.0117 points.

H1 Avg (Jan–Jun) 0.3710
H2 Avg (Jul–Dec) 0.3593

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2021 was November, with a trading range of 0.0510 BRL (High: 0.3950 / Low: 0.3440). On the other end, December was the most stable month, with a tight range of 0.0147 BRL (High: 0.3639 / Low: 0.3492).

November Spread (Volatile) ±0.0510
December Spread (Stable) ±0.0147

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.3672 0.3424 0.3553
February 0.3855 0.3564 0.3678
March 0.3870 0.3699 0.3765
April 0.3935 0.3728 0.3855
May 0.3858 0.3677 0.3774
June 0.3768 0.3456 0.3637
July 0.3686 0.3424 0.3553
August 0.3769 0.3452 0.3577
September 0.3670 0.3466 0.3558
October 0.3922 0.3547 0.3722
November 0.3950 0.3440 0.3594
December 0.3639 0.3492 0.3556
